Output 43b5136c221730fe38b392054f3dfb1d8039fb1196f709994c8aa821b7099635:1

value
1043661
script pubkey
OP_0 OP_PUSHBYTES_20 5e655e945e450a51a4ca0f96b04adefb226489ca
address
bc1qtej4a9z7g599rfx2p7ttqjk7lv3xfzw2jmdkpw
transaction
43b5136c221730fe38b392054f3dfb1d8039fb1196f709994c8aa821b7099635
spent
true